Phulchoki Day Hike Overview
The Phulchoki Day Hike is the perfect excursion for those seeking a single-day adventure with stunning views of the snow-capped Himalayas. Located just 20 kilometers from Kathmandu, Phulchoki Hill is the highest point surrounding the Kathmandu Valley, standing at 2,750 meters above sea level. This hill station offers breathtaking vistas, making it a must-see destination.

Phulchoki, meaning “hill full of flowers” in Nepali, is especially vibrant in spring when its hills are adorned with a colorful tapestry of wildflowers, rhododendrons, and magnolias. In winter, the hill transforms into a serene, snow-covered landscape.

The hike begins with a short drive to Godawari, located at the base of Phulchoki Hill. From there, a trail through lush vegetation leads to the summit, offering spectacular views of the Kathmandu Valley, surrounding villages, and majestic Himalayan peaks, including Annapurna, Manaslu, Ganesh, Langtang, and Jugal Himal. On clear days, Mt. Everest and its range can also be seen.

Besides the stunning panoramas, the area is a birdwatcher’s paradise, home to species like the Rufous-gorged and Yellow-browed Tit, Rufous-bellied Niltava, and Red-billed Leiothrix. The region also boasts diverse butterflies and wildlife, making it an ideal spot for naturalists. During March and April, visitors can observe religious ceremonies at the Phulchowki Mai Temple atop the hill.

This day hike is an ideal blend of adventure, natural beauty, and relaxation. It’s suitable for all hikers and serves as great training for more challenging treks in Nepal.

Phulchoki Hill, standing at 2,782 meters (9,127 feet), offers one of the best walking tours around Kathmandu, with panoramic views of Gauri Shankar, Dorje Lakpa, Langtang, Ganesh Himal, Manaslu, and even Mt. Everest. Other surrounding hills like Chandragiri, Shivapuri, and Champadevi can also be seen from the peak.

The hike can be customized for both casual trekkers and those seeking a more leisurely experience. Visitors can drive directly to the top for panoramic views or enjoy the longer hike through dense forest trails. Public and private transportation options are available from Ratna Park, Kathmandu.

Itinerary

Day 01: Drive to Godawari (35 minutes) Hike to Phulchoki Hill (2,782m) for 7-8 hours

Hiking Itinerary:

7:00 AM: Meet our hiking team at your hotel with private transport.
Drive: Head to Godawari and enjoy breakfast before meeting your guide.
Prepare: Pack water and snacks for the hike.
Hike: Begin the 35-minute walk from your hotel towards Phulchoki Hill, passing through dense forest.
Summit: After approximately 5 hours of hiking, reach the top of Phulchoki Hill (2,782m) and take in stunning panoramic views of the mountains, valleys, Hindu shrines, and lush green hills.
Return: Retrace your steps back to Godawari on the same trail.
Transfer: Meet the same driver and car that dropped you off and return to your hotel.


Highest Altitude: (2782m)
Departure Time: 7:00 am
